Thanks to visit codestin.com
Credit goes to github.com

Skip to content

Commit ba86153

Browse files
committed
Fixes #1318
1 parent 401905b commit ba86153

1 file changed

Lines changed: 2 additions & 1 deletion

File tree

plugins/dbms/mssqlserver/enumeration.py

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-14,6 +14,7 @@
1414
from lib.core.common import isNumPosStrValue
1515
from lib.core.common import isTechniqueAvailable
1616
from lib.core.common import safeSQLIdentificatorNaming
17+
from lib.core.common import safeStringFormat
1718
from lib.core.common import unArrayizeValue
1819
from lib.core.common import unsafeSQLIdentificatorNaming
1920
from lib.core.data import conf
@@ -136,7 +137,7 @@ def getTables(self):
136137
tables = []
137138

138139
for index in xrange(int(count)):
139-
_ = (rootQuery.blind.query if query == rootQuery.blind.count else rootQuery.blind.query2 if query == rootQuery.blind.count2 else rootQuery.blind.query3).replace("%s", db) % index
140+
_ = safeStringFormat((rootQuery.blind.query if query == rootQuery.blind.count else rootQuery.blind.query2 if query == rootQuery.blind.count2 else rootQuery.blind.query3).replace("%s", db), index)
140141

141142
table = inject.getValue(_, union=False, error=False)
142143
if not isNoneValue(table):

0 commit comments

Comments
 (0)